#e6aef6 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e6aef6 is composed of 90.2% red, 68.2% green and 96.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 6.5% cyan, 29.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 286.7 degrees, a saturation of 80% and a lightness of 82.4%. #e6aef6 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#cd5ded. Closest websafe color is: #ff99ff.

Shades and Tints of #e6aef6

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060107 is the darkest color, while #fcf5f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#e6aef6

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#d3d1d3 is the less saturated color, while #eaa7fd is the most saturated one.
